PLAY

Play Dead (Players, 115 MacDougal). An off-Broadway spook show concocted by Teller (Penn Jillette's silent partner) in collaboration with Todd Robbins, who tells the more-or-less true stories of a serial killer, two phony mediums, a geek (look it up) and a murder victim whom Robbins knew in real life. During and in between these narratives, things...happen. The nature of these grisly occurrences can best be summarized by saying that the white suit worn by Robbins grows steadily redder throughout the evening. Great fun for anyone who likes magic and stage blood, and ideal for kids who are not--repeat, not--highly impressionable (TT).
